**1. Delaware State Senate VOTES on COS Application in Surprise Hearing**\\ \\ The Delaware State Senate unexpectedly voted on Senate Concurrent Resolution (SCR) 100, an application for an Article V convention. Although the measure failed to garner the requisite votes, the session allowed grassroots members of the Delaware team to testify before the Senate on behalf of the bill.

**2. BREAKING: New Poll Shows Strong Support for Convention of States among Ohioans**\\ \\ According to groundbreaking new polling from Susquehanna Polling and Research, Ohio voters overwhelmingly support the grassroots-led effort to call an Article V convention. This movement, aimed at restraining the federal government through constitutional amendments, has garnered significant bipartisan backing across the state.

**4. Ohio considers 34|Ready**\\ \\ The Ohio House Government Oversight Committee held a legislative sponsor hearing regarding HB 607, which is 34
Ready legislation in preparation for how the Ohio legislature will proceed in the appointment of, and instructions to, delegates to an Article V convention.

**5. Premier Article V scholar uncovers new Founding-Era evidence for convention**\\ \\ Renowned constitutional scholar and author of “The Law of Article V,” Professor Robert G. Natelson recently uncovered Founding-Era documentation proving that the Article V convention stands as a distinct entity separate from the historical Constitutional Convention.
